there is a lot of new things and it's
very important to mention all of these
components because having a different
component may impact the performance so
in the center of this we are running the
asus z690 creator wi-fi motherboard
absolutely bells and whistles everything
is on that motherboard it's absolutely
fantastic then the cpu is the 12600k we
are running a 64 gigabytes of ddr5 5200
megahertz ram from kingston and it's
called kingston fury now the thing is
because it's ddr5 and everything is so
new basically the system is unstable at
5200 megahertz when you have four sticks
inside the system the system just
crashes random times and we have to run
the xmp at 4 800 megahertz for the
cooler we're running the rog roojin 360
millimeter aio this is the version one
not the second version of this talking
about gpu we are using the rtx 1390
which is asus toof with that out of the

so then what's the conclusion for this
i5 12600k
i think it's absolutely insane for video
editing if you're not doing above 5k
above 4k actually video editing then
this is all the cpu you're gonna need
and buying anymore is just gonna improve
a little bit of your export times so
what i'd do is get the i5 and just put
the rest of your cpu budget to the gpu
and try to get a better gpu because i
think 90 percent of people edit 4k
footage from all these mirrorless
cameras or even raw you see camera
redraw 4k any 4k is just
smooth as anything or as good as it can
get on any um you know cpu even the
ryzen 9 with 12 and 16 car performance
cars weren't as good as this 12 600k
because of the encoders inside the igpu
so i am extremely impressed with the

wrong anyway but i do want to mention
another thing which is ddr5 versus ddr4
now when i was benchmarking and this you
know systems then actually there isn't
that big of a difference between ddr4
and ddr5 if you're using like something
cl 16 3200 or 3600 ram ddr5 then most of
the timeline performance you're not
going to see a difference so even if you
build the same system on a ddr4 platform
on the 12th gen you know platform
basically you know ddr4 12th gen then
you're going to see a similar
performance and it's going to be
absolutely fantastic if you want to know
